Transaction 062c25f08ebe8aa04733f2a008f5cdf923f054a64536a898067860fd51fe9a9e

8 Input
1 Outputs
  • 062c25f08ebe8aa04733f2a008f5cdf923f054a64536a898067860fd51fe9a9e:0
  • value  7723447
    address  3PSdrAYaEZG8V9KLqmTFB8JHH9f42svHuw